To make things different, today’s routine for me was the 300-movie routine. Perhaps you recognize this popular sequence through the marketing efforts used to promote it. You can talk about the movie in the best weight loss forum.

In each step of the workout, an actor performs routines that involve the kettlebell, the dumbbell, body mass, or freeweights to get thrilling exercise via three hundred reps. I’m going to tell you what this video workout called for. I must mention that you don’t stop at all as you do this routine. Push yourself through until it’s all done.

To get started, the movie calls for 25 pull-ups. Next, do some deadlifting for fifty repetitions using 135 pounds. For more information about this, visit http://www.fatlossfactor.com.

50 counts of the push up follow. Use pushups of the variation you prefer.

Box jumping for fifty reps comes next. Use a 24″ box. Follow the jumping, get down and do the floor wipes. To fifty of these.

Do single-armed clean pressing with a 36 pound weight for 50 counts. Finish up with another twenty five pull-ups.

You can probably tell that this is not a begginer’s routine to do.
